feat: initial release of handover plugin for Claude Code
- /handover skill: creates living document preserving context across sessions - /takeover skill: recovers from forgotten handovers by reading old transcripts - Statusline: shows context usage % and topic segmentation - Background daemon uses Haiku for cheap conversation analysis - Tracks suppressed issues, learnings, dead ends, open questions - Auto WIP commits to prevent accidental reverts
